Paul Feig is one of our favorite funny filmmakers; he wrote a bunch of episodes of Freaks and Geeks, and along with the final episode of that series directed a handful episodes for shows like Arrested Development, Weeds, and The Office. He also has a fantastic memoir called Kick Me: Adventures in Adolescence that makes it obvious that Freaks and Geeks is 100 percent not made up and that he is totally Bill Haverchuck. The writers and producers of the popular VH1 show, Best Week Ever, will spend next Tuesday evening dishing gossip, telling jokes, and screening clips from their upcoming season. A panel moderated by self-proclaimed everything expert John Hodgman will tackle such serious issues as Adnan Ghalib’s “unfortunate facial hair,” with comedian Paul F. Tompkins, who was recently named the host of BWE, presiding over the event at the 92Y Tribeca. We caught up with Tompkins to chat about his new role on the show and his favorite stories ever, which involve komodo dragons and Tylenol — but not necessarily in that order.  Read the full interview after the jump.
